All public endpoints of the Tidewell REST API use cursor-based pagination. Clients pass `cursor` and `limit`; the server returns `next_cursor` when more results exist. Cursors are opaque and signed server-side, so never try to construct one by hand. The signing step happens in the Tidewell gateway, which reads its configuration from the standard env file at boot. Page size defaults to 25 and caps at 200. For the gateway to sign cursors correctly, add this line to .env:

env line for fajop-taguf: VAULT_KEY20=82a8caa7b14c704c3638

When a delivery to a subscriber endpoint fails, Pulsewire retries with exponential backoff: 30s, 2m, 10m, then hourly up to 24 attempts. A 410 response permanently disables the subscription; all other 4xx codes still consume retry budget, so check subscriber logs before re-enabling. Manual replays via the ops console bypass the backoff queue entirely and deliver immediately — use sparingly during incidents. To authenticate replay requests against the dispatcher's admin surface, use the key below.

API key for taduf-yahif: qvz11-nMDtAWg6H2u

The Ration Scaler recipe-scaling calculator ships as a signed bundle from the Cobblewick pipeline. Each release embeds its source revision, dependency lockfile hash, and signer identity. Support should never accept screenshots as proof of version; ask the customer to open Settings → About and read the provenance line. Scaling-math bugs are almost always version-specific, so confirm provenance before filing anything. Current production provenance for reference is shown below; the release is identified by this token.

build token for yahig-kaguf: htk3_c19